How Much Does Birthmark removal Cost in Turkey?

Birthmark removal in Turkey typically costs from $900 to $2,000. Pricing depends on the removal method, birthmark size, and the clinic's location in cities like Istanbul, Ankara, or Antalya. Patients save around 67% compared to the US, where the average cost is $4,500. Most Turkish medical packages include an initial consultation, the procedure, local anesthesia, and follow-up care.

  • Laser therapy: Typically adds a specific cost per session for pigment or vascular removal.
  • Surgical excision: Often used for deeper birthmarks and requires a higher one-time fee.
  • City variations: Packages in Istanbul may cost 15-20% more than in regional hubs like Izmir.
  • Technique complexity: Advanced Q-switch or fractional lasers generally carry a premium over standard cryotherapy.

What removal methods are available?

Birthmark removal in Turkey employs advanced laser technologies and surgical techniques to treat pigmented or vascular lesions. Primary methods include Q-switched Nd:YAG lasers for brown spots, pulsed dye lasers for red port-wine stains, and surgical excision for deeper or resistant tissue growths.

  • Laser therapy: Uses Q-switched Nd:YAG or pulsed dye lasers to target specific skin pigments safely.
  • Surgical excision: Involves physical removal of the birthmark, typically reserved for deep or large lesions.
  • Energy-based treatments: Intense Pulsed Light (IPL) or fractional lasers treat surface irregularities and lighter pigmentation.
  • Alternative methods: Electrocautery or cryotherapy are sometimes used for small, localized marks or specific growth types.

How many sessions will I need?

Birthmark removal in Turkey typically requires 3 to 10 laser sessions for optimal results. The exact number depends on the birthmark type, color depth, and laser technology used. Patients usually wait 4 to 8 weeks between treatments to allow the skin to heal and clear pigment.

  • Pigmented marks: Superficial brown marks often clear significantly within 3 to 5 laser sessions.
  • Vascular marks: Port-wine stains or vascular lesions generally require 8 to 12 sessions for fading.
  • Skin tone: Darker skin tones may require 7 to 9 sessions to ensure safety and efficacy.
  • Technology impact: Advanced systems like PicoSure or Q-switched Nd:YAG often reduce the total sessions needed.

Can all birthmarks be completely removed by procedures in Turkey?

No procedure in Turkey or elsewhere can guarantee 100% removal for every birthmark. Success depends on the size, depth, and type of lesion. While vascular and pigmented marks often fade significantly via laser therapy or surgical excision, some deep lesions may only achieve partial reduction.

  • Technique selection: Specialists use Q-switched lasers for pigmented spots or surgical excision for raised moles.
  • Clinical assessment: Dermatologists at Memorial Sisli Hospital use dermoscopy to assess lesion depth before treatment.
  • Session requirements: Multiple visits are usually necessary to fade deep vascular marks like port-wine stains.
  • Risk management: Board-certified surgeons focus on avoiding scarring or permanent pigment changes during intensive treatments.

What types of birthmarks can be treated for Australian patients in Turkey?

Turkish clinics treat vascular birthmarks like port-wine stains and haemangiomas. They also treat pigmented marks including cafe-au-lait spots and congenital naevi. Specialists in Istanbul and Antalya use Q-Switch lasers and surgical excision for tailored care. Top facilities hold JCI accreditation and serve thousands of international patients annually.

  • Vascular lesions: Laser therapy targets port-wine stains, haemangiomas, and spider naevi effectively.
  • Pigmented marks: Specialists treat cafe-au-lait spots, Becker's naevi, and congenital melanocytic naevi.
  • Surgical excision: Doctors remove raised or large marks through dermatologic surgery for permanent results.
  • Diagnostics: Clinics use dermoscopy to accurately assess skin lesions before choosing treatment methods.

Is birthmark removal in Turkey painful?

Birthmark removal in Turkey is not painful during the procedure. Specialists use numbing creams for laser treatments or local anaesthetic injections for surgical excisions. Most patients describe the sensation as a mild snap or warmth. Procedure costs range from $900 to $2,000.

  • Anaesthesia methods: Clinics use topical numbing agents or local injections to block procedural pain.
  • Laser sensation: Patients often compare the feeling to a quick rubber band snap.
  • Surgical comfort: Local anaesthetic ensures patients only feel pressure during excision.
  • Post-treatment recovery: Mild stinging or tenderness is managed with over-the-counter pain relief for 2–3 days.

Will a birthmark return after treatment in Turkey?

Most birthmarks do not return after successful treatment in Turkey. Recurrence depends on the specific lesion type. Surgical excision aims for permanent removal. Laser therapies for pigmented marks may need maintenance if darkening occurs over time. This applies to marks like café au lait spots or vascular port wine stains.

  • Lesion type: Pigmented marks like café au lait spots may recur after 1–5 years.
  • Vascular marks: Port wine stains often require 3–20 laser sessions for significant fading.

Is there any downtime following birthmark removal in Turkey?

Downtime for birthmark removal in Turkey is minimal, usually lasting 1 to 7 days. Most patients return to work within 3 days. Recovery speed depends on the method used. Laser treatments heal faster than surgical excision at JCI-accredited hospitals in Istanbul or Antalya.

  • Laser recovery: Expect redness and minor swelling for 3 to 7 days.
  • Surgical excision: Requires 7 to 10 days for initial healing and stitch removal.
  • Scab shedding: Small scabs from laser energy usually fall off within 4 days.
  • Sun protection: Patients must use SPF 50 for 2 months to prevent pigmentation.
